About The Position

The Director, Supply Chain Systems defines and leads the technology strategy, transformation, operational execution, and support enablement for PetSmart’s supply chain ecosystem, including distribution, transportation, and network flow. This role is accountable for advancing supply chain capabilities from execution-focused systems to optimized, intelligent, and scalable operations that directly support business performance and operational efficiency. This leader drives cross-domain alignment with Merchandising, Fulfillment, and Enterprise Systems, ensuring technology investments deliver measurable business outcomes across the supply chain. The role also ensures operational support and service reliability across supply chain platforms, including oversight of L2 support operations, while balancing modernization initiatives with day-to-day operational execution. The role leads multiple teams through Managers and support leaders, ensuring supply chain platforms are scalable, reliable, and aligned to evolving business and operational needs.
